Museum and Art Gallery of the Northern Territory

📍 19 Conacher St, Fannie Bay NT 0820

About

The Museum and Art Gallery of the NT (MAGNT) is one of Darwin's best free days out. It houses an internationally significant collection of Aboriginal and Tiwi Islands art, fascinating natural history displays including the famous 'Sweetheart' — a 780kg saltwater crocodile — and the moving Cyclone Tracy gallery that lets visitors experience the devastating 1974 cyclone through sight and sound. Also features the HMAS Darwin shipwreck exhibit and marine galleries. Free entry for all permanent collections. Great for all ages and open daily. Located at Fannie Bay, just minutes from Darwin CBD.
